Managing Cognitive Symptoms Associated with Dysautonomia
The management of cognitive symptoms in dysautonomia requires addressing the underlying contributing factors including fatigue, pain, anxiety, and poor sleep, while implementing specific cognitive strategies to improve function and quality of life. 1
Understanding Cognitive Symptoms in Dysautonomia
Cognitive symptoms are common in dysautonomia and may present as:
- Brain fog
- Memory difficulties
- Attention and concentration problems
- Executive function impairments
- Processing speed deficits
These symptoms occur because multiple factors compete for cognitive resources, rather than indicating permanent cognitive damage 1. Dysautonomia patients often experience cognitive symptoms due to:
- Cerebral hypoperfusion from orthostatic intolerance
- Fatigue and energy depletion
- Sleep disturbances
- Medication side effects
- Pain and sensory hypersensitivity
- Anxiety and symptom focus
Assessment and Identification
Before implementing treatment strategies, identify specific contributing factors:
- Evaluate for orthostatic intolerance: Perform a 10-minute stand test or tilt table test to identify POTS or orthostatic hypotension 2
- Screen for comorbid conditions: Check for Ehlers-Danlos syndrome, mast cell disorders, vitamin deficiencies, and ME/CFS 3
- Medication review: Assess for medications that may worsen cognitive symptoms or have sedating effects 1
- Sleep assessment: Evaluate for sleep disturbances that may contribute to cognitive dysfunction

2. Cognitive Management Strategies
Implement cognitive pacing: Structure activities to prevent cognitive overload 1
- Create daily written plans
- Break complex tasks into smaller components
- Schedule regular cognitive rest periods
Employ distraction techniques: When performing tasks, use techniques that shift focus away from symptoms 1
Normalize use of memory aids: Calendars, alarms, and smartphone applications can compensate for memory difficulties 1
Reduce practical assistance gradually: Allow opportunities for positive risk-taking within functional capabilities 1
3. Manage Contributing Factors
For fatigue:
- Consider supplements like Coenzyme Q10 and D-ribose 1
- Implement energy conservation techniques
For anxiety and stress:
- Teach relaxation techniques
- Schedule regular relaxation periods 1
For sleep disturbances:
- Implement sleep hygiene practices
- Consider addressing medication timing to avoid nighttime disruptions
4. Pharmacological Approaches
Consider stimulants for severe cognitive symptoms:
- D-methylphenidate (D-MPH) or armodafinil may help with cognitive fatigue 1
Low-dose naltrexone: May help with pain, fatigue, and neurological symptoms 1
Antihistamines: H1 and H2 blockers (particularly famotidine) may help with mast cell-related cognitive symptoms 1
Low-dose corticosteroids: May alleviate symptoms in the context of ongoing inflammation 1
Important Cautions and Pitfalls
Avoid excessive physical exertion: Exercise can worsen symptoms in 75% of patients with dysautonomia and ME/CFS features 1
Avoid cognitive overexertion: Pushing through cognitive fatigue can worsen symptoms and lead to post-exertional malaise
Don't attribute all symptoms to psychological causes: Dysautonomia is often misdiagnosed as psychiatric illness, delaying proper treatment 2, 3
Recognize diagnostic delays: The average time to diagnosis for dysautonomia is 7.7 years, which can compound morbidity 3
Monitor for medication side effects: Some medications used to treat dysautonomia may worsen cognitive symptoms
